Output ed96b26dbcb90d83193290368f650fd14d3664f6d836d3d13c44eb8ccbb2d973:0

value
6955270028960
script pubkey
OP_0 OP_PUSHBYTES_20 ddf94938c273bcc0e7bb5a6c4ea7a75bc9bc40fe
address
tb1qmhu5jwxzww7vpeamtfkyafa8t0ymcs87nmqlsk
transaction
ed96b26dbcb90d83193290368f650fd14d3664f6d836d3d13c44eb8ccbb2d973
confirmations
173446
spent
true